Cecil Hurt
Itās a point thatās been made before, but is worth making again. When Nick Saban holds a press conference, attentive listening is almost always rewarded.
Saban spoke after the Crimson Tideās Saturday scrimmage at Bryant-Denny Stadium, and it wasnāt the details he gave about the practice that were revealing. Itās always good to get tidbits like āTerry Grant played well againā or āJohn Parker Wilson threw the ball wellā or āWallace Gilberry had a couple of sacks.ā An accumulation of such observations can indicate which players are likely to play prominent roles once the Western Carolina game arrives and a working depth chart ā at least for that game ā is established.
